WhatsApp to Introduce Voice and Video Calls on Web Client: Everything You Need to Know
In a major update for WhatsApp users, the popular messaging app will soon allow voice and video calling directly through its web client. This new feature eliminates the need for the desktop or mobile app, allowing WhatsApp users to make calls directly from their web browsers. This development will significantly enhance the user experience on WhatsApp Web, making it more versatile and convenient.

Why is This Update Important?
For years, WhatsApp Web users could send and receive text messages and multimedia, but they couldn’t make calls. The mobile app and desktop version were the only platforms supporting calls. With this update, WhatsApp will bring full calling functionality to its web platform. Users can now make both voice and video calls from their browsers, making it easier and more seamless to stay connected.

What Will the New Feature Include?
The update will include both voice and video call options. Users will be able to initiate calls from the WhatsApp Web interface, just as they do on the mobile app. The new functionality will provide all the same features users enjoy on their phones.
- Video Calls: One of the most exciting additions is the ability to make video calls from the web client. This feature will enable real-time video communication, complete with high-quality audio and video, similar to what users expect from WhatsApp’s mobile video calling.
- Voice Calls: Along with video calls, voice calling will also be available. Users will be able to have high-quality, audio-only conversations, making it ideal for those who prefer voice calls over video.
- End-to-End Encryption: WhatsApp ensures that all calls, including voice and video calls, will be protected by the platform’s end-to-end encryption. Users can feel confident knowing their conversations will remain private and secure.
- Group Calls: WhatsApp will also allow users to make group voice and video calls on the web platform. This will allow users to interact with multiple contacts simultaneously, making it even easier to stay connected.
How Will It Work?
For users familiar with WhatsApp Web, the new calling feature will integrate into the existing interface. Users will see a “Call” button next to their contacts. To start a video call, they will click the video icon, while selecting the audio call option will initiate a voice call.
Once a call connects, the interface will change to show the video feed (in the case of a video call) and provide call controls like mute, speakerphone, and hang-up options. The setup will feel familiar to users who already use the WhatsApp mobile app, ensuring a smooth transition between devices.
The web interface will likely allow users to toggle between chats, voice calls, and video calls without leaving the browser tab. Calls will offer excellent quality, as WhatsApp has focused on improving both voice and video call experiences.
Compatibility and Requirements
To use voice and video calls on WhatsApp Web, users will need to meet a few basic requirements:
- Supported Browsers: The feature will likely work with popular browsers such as Google Chrome, Microsoft Edge, and Mozilla Firefox. Users should ensure they’re running the latest version of their browser to get the best experience.
- WhatsApp Mobile App: The web client will still require users to have their phone connected to the internet. As with other WhatsApp Web functionalities, the mobile app needs to stay connected for calls to work through the browser.
- Microphone and Camera Access: Users will need to allow WhatsApp Web to access their computer’s microphone and camera to make voice and video calls. This is a standard security measure to ensure smooth communication.
- Stable Internet Connection: For optimal call quality, users should have a stable and fast internet connection. Video calls, in particular, require higher bandwidth, so a reliable connection is essential for a good experience.
